Senior Lawyer - Planning & Highways

Senior Lawyer - Planning & Highways

Legal
£55,620 - £61,421 per year
Do you want to use your legal expertise to shape large‑scale regeneration projects and influence Peterborough's growth?

This is a pivotal moment to join us as a Planning Lawyer. With large‑scale regeneration underway - including the landmark Station Quarter project - you'll contribute to developments that will influence the city's future for decades:

  • Station Quarter Regeneration – Support one of the East of England's most significant regeneration schemes
  • Strategic Development Work – Advise on major planning applications and agreements driving sustainable growth
  • Section 106 Expertise – Draft and negotiate obligations that fund vital community infrastructure
  • Planning Committee Involvement – Present to elected members and contribute to key planning decisions
  • Infrastructure Delivery – Help shape highway and transport projects that strengthen connectivity and support economic prosperity

What You'll Be Doing

Managing a varied caseload of planning and highways matters from initial instruction to completion

  • Drafting and negotiating Section 106 agreements and planning obligations
  • Providing expert legal advice at Planning Committee meetings (on a rota basis)
  • Advising on complex development proposals, including major regeneration programmes
  • Dealing with planning appeals, enforcement issues, and judicial review matters
  • Supporting work on highways agreements, adoption processes, and transport‑related projects
  • Working collaboratively with planners, developers, and external partners to progress key schemes
  • Underpinning the Council's growth ambitions through sound, strategic legal advice

What We're Looking For

  • A qualified Solicitor, Barrister, or Fellow of CILEx with a current practising certificate
  • Solid experience in planning law and the development process
  • Strong understanding of Section 106 agreements and planning obligations
  • Knowledge of highways law and infrastructure delivery
  • Confident communicator with the ability to advise committees and engage stakeholders
  • Skilled in handling complex negotiations involving multiple parties
  • Interest in urban development, placemaking, and regeneration
  • Commercial awareness and understanding of the development sector
